Common questions

What is the difference between pytorch and Skill_Seekers?
pytorch: Tensors and Dynamic neural networks in Python with strong GPU acceleration. Skill_Seekers: Convert documentation websites, GitHub repositories, and PDFs into Claude AI skills with automatic conflict detection. See the comparison table for live GitHub stats and shared categories.
